Residential electricity in Maryland averages 17.9ยข per kWh, compared to the national average of 17.1ยข. The average monthly electric bill is $166. State-level averages from EIA Electric Sales & Revenue data (2024).
96.9% of households in North Laurel have broadband internet access. 86.8% have cable, fiber, or DSL service. 1.6% of households have no internet access. 5.7% use only a smartphone without a desktop or laptop.
